Early Life and Education
Abdellatif Kechiche is a Franco-Tunisian actor, director, and screenwriter.

Born in Tunis, he moved to France with his family at the age of six and spent his childhood in Nice. From an early age, he developed a passion for theater and enrolled in the local conservatory to study its intricacies.
Acting Career
Kechiche's acting career began before his foray into screenwriting and directing.
